crontab中命令行中的百分号(%)需要做转义
比如 我在crontab -e中用命令 echo -e “`date ‘+%s’`\t$RANDOM” > /tmp/xxx 的话 命令行直接用没有问题 但写在cron里的时候 ‘%’需要转义成’\%’ 原因还没找到 原因终于找到了 在linux下看crontab的帮助 man ......
linux手动执行cron.hourly等计划任务
在centos5下,run-parts命令位于/usr/bin/run-parts,内容是很简单的一个shell脚本,就是遍历目标文件夹,执行第一层目录下的可执行权限的文件。例如: run-parts /etc/cron.hourly/
Linux系统压力测试软件stress使用
linux下测试cpu、内存、io负载的时候可以用stress,比如想cpu一直100%的运行等。 安装 以centos 6为例 yum install stress 如果没有包运行如下命令 yum install epel-release 或者 wget http:/......
Linux系统使用netstat和awk统计各个状态的连接数
命令: netstat -n | awk '/^tcp/ {++state[$NF]} END {for(key in state) print key,"\t",state[key]}' awk: /^tcp/ 滤出tcp开头的记录,屏蔽udp, socket等无关记录。 state[] 相当于定义了一个名叫......
screen -r 提示There is no screen to be resumed matching错误解决
使用screen创建会话,可以保证网络中断时候会话不会断开,对于需要长时间运行的命令比较有用。例如 screen -S nbhao 但是当我们恢复的时候可能会碰到这个问题。 screen -r nbhao 例如: There ......
scp传输文件如何限制速度
使用scp命令可以很容易完成两台服务器间的文件拷贝,但是如果拷贝的文件较大,而不限制scp的速度,那么你的网络速度可想而知,是无法使用的。而且在很长一段时间你都需要等待这个文件传送完成,你才能顺心的上......
linux添加和删除虚拟IP地址的方法
网卡上增加一个IP: ifconfig eth0:1 192.168.0.1 netmask 255.255.255.0 删除网卡的第二个IP地址: ip addr del 192.168.0.1 dev eth0
使用rm删除文件提示Argument list too long错误的解决办法
如果某个目录下文件很多,使用rm -rf命令的时候可能会碰到这种错误。 rm: Argument list too long 解决办法,例如: cd /var/log/apache2 for f in *; do rm -rf "$f"; done
Linux系统inodes的IUse 100%问题处理
今天在linux系统创建文件时碰到“No space left on device” 错误,但是用命令“df -lh”查看发现空闲空间还有很多。所以可以排除空间已满的情况。那么导致文件生成失败还有另一个原因,就是文件索引节点inode已满......
Linux系统下使用Curl命令提示Argument list too long的问题
在用curl传递base64数据的时候提示“Argument list too long”错误,具体例如: DATA=$( base64 "$FILE" ) curl -X POST -H "Content-Type: application/json" -d '{ "data": "'"$DATA"'" }' $HOST 解决......
Linux系统如何修改管理员root的密码
Linux不像Windows有图形界面,它基本都是通过命令来完成,修改root密码也不例外。 如果您已经从我们这里购买了主机,根据提供的IP、root和密码登录,直接用passwd命令修改。 选取口令应遵守如下规则: 口令应......
Linux sed命令大量实际使用实例参考教程
------------------------------------------------------------------------- SED单行脚本快速参考(Unix 流编辑器) 2005年12月29日 英文标题:USEFUL ONE-LINE SCRIPTS FOR SED ......